From noble families to battlegrounds. Love, war, and the struggle for meaning.

War and Peace, Tolstoy's finest literary achievement.

A captivating and thought-provoking listen, War and Peace chronicles the French invasion of Russia and the lasting impact it had on five aristocratic families. It will take you on a soul-stirring journey as we follow several interconnected characters of the Tsarist society during the early 19th century as they navigate through love, fears, and personal struggles against the backdrop of the Napoleonic Wars.

Follow the author as he delves into the nature of power, the futility of war, the search for meaning in life, and the complexities of human relationships through the lives of the Bezukhovs, the Bolkonskys, the Rostovs, the Kuragins, and the Drubetskoys, families that represent different aspects of Russian society.

Tolstoy masterfully combines richly detailed descriptions, extensive character development, and philosophical reflections on the nature of history and human existence.

In War and Peace, you'll experience a new kind of novel, narrative structure and cinematic-like visual detail, a new writing technique that emerged in the 1800s and which Tolstoy mastered. This literary work truly belongs on every writer's and book lover’s bookshelf.
